I have a spreadsheet that is available on a shared drive at work.

I've seen it done before where, once the spreadsheet is open by one person,
everyone else can only open it as "read-only." The first person to open the
spreadsheet has the ability to edit it -- thereby, only one person can edit
the spreadsheet at a time.

How do I do this?

This is default behavior, you don't have to do anything but saving the sheet
on a shared drive.

If that's not happening, maybe your workbook is in Share mode. If so take
it out of Share mode by Tools, Share Workbook and uncheck Allow changes by
